2 Haematological malignancies – creating new clinical pathways for WGS
Although there is a long track record of the genetic analysis of both liquid and solid haematological tumours to aid diagnosis and therapy choice, significant clinical pathway adaptions are required to provide appropriate material for WGS. For solid haematological tumours (e.g lymphoma) the challenges are similar to other solid tumours i.e requirement for fresh frozen samples to obtain optimal WGS. For liquid haematological cancers where it is usually possible to obtain good quality (unfixed) tumour DNA from blood or bone marrow, the challenge lies with the collection of suitable samples for germline DNA.

3 Alternative germlines for Haematological Malignancies
Cultured Fibroblasts, Post treatment blood (taken once malignant cells have been cleared). Saliva Various options are being explored, all alternative germlines have pros and cons (e.g delays and/or tumour contamination) – work being carried out to ascertain which will give best results AND firt into clinical pathways. 4 Acute Myeloid Leukaemia
Updated WHO classification of myeloid neoplasms and acute leukaemia (2016) * now 23 sub types of AML and related neoplasms Different sub types can require different therapy and will have different prognoses Multiple molecular tests (for small & structural variants) may be needed to properly classify into appropriate sub groups WGS has the potential to identify all types of molecular variants Potential benefit of WGS in AML *
